Web23 apr. 2024 · To do this, open the “Start” menu, search for “Windows Terminal,” and click the app in the results. On the Windows Terminal window, click the down-arrow icon at the top and select “Settings.” Windows asks how you want to open the settings file. Select “Notepad” in the list and click “OK.” Tip: You can use any other text editor you prefer, too. WebRun the framework using the powershell-empire command. Enter the … Web18 apr. 2024 · ubuntu2004.exe run "bash --login -c ' echo $DISPLAY'" Please note that if you're executing the above command in PowerShell, you need to escape the $ character with a ` (backward apostrophe / grave accent) otherwise it'll be interpreted by PowerShell as its own variable.
